
在启动VirtualBox虚拟机时,可以通过以下几个步骤来完成:安装VirtualBox、创建虚拟机、配置虚拟机设置、安装操作系统、启动虚拟机。其中,安装VirtualBox是最基础的一步,因为没有它就无法进行后续的操作。详细步骤如下:
一、安装VirtualBox
要启动VirtualBox虚拟机,首先需要在你的计算机上安装VirtualBox软件。VirtualBox是一款开源的虚拟化软件,可以在Windows、macOS、Linux等多个操作系统上运行。安装VirtualBox的步骤如下:
- 访问VirtualBox的官方网站(https://www.virtualbox.org/),下载适用于你操作系统的安装包。
- 运行下载的安装包,并按照屏幕上的提示进行安装。通常,只需要点击“下一步”,直到安装完成即可。
- 安装完成后,启动VirtualBox软件。你应该会看到一个用户界面,允许你创建和管理虚拟机。
二、创建虚拟机
安装完成VirtualBox后,接下来需要创建一个虚拟机。创建虚拟机的步骤如下:
- 在VirtualBox的用户界面中,点击“新建”按钮。
- 在弹出的窗口中,输入虚拟机的名称,并选择虚拟机的类型和版本。例如,如果你要安装Windows 10操作系统,可以输入“Windows 10”,并选择“Microsoft Windows”和“Windows 10(64-bit)”。
- 分配给虚拟机的内存大小。建议至少分配2GB以上的内存,以确保虚拟机运行流畅。
- 创建虚拟硬盘。可以选择“创建虚拟硬盘”选项,并按照屏幕上的提示进行配置。建议至少分配20GB的硬盘空间。
三、配置虚拟机设置
创建完虚拟机后,还需要对虚拟机进行一些配置,以确保它能够正常运行。配置虚拟机设置的步骤如下:
- 选择刚刚创建的虚拟机,并点击“设置”按钮。
- 在“系统”选项卡中,可以调整虚拟机的启动顺序、处理器数量等参数。建议至少分配两个处理器核心,以提高虚拟机的性能。
- 在“显示”选项卡中,可以调整虚拟机的显存大小。建议分配至少128MB的显存,以确保虚拟机的图形性能。
- 在“存储”选项卡中,可以添加虚拟光驱,并加载操作系统的ISO镜像文件。点击“空”设备,并选择“选择一个光盘文件”,然后选择你的ISO镜像文件。
四、安装操作系统
配置完虚拟机设置后,接下来需要在虚拟机中安装操作系统。安装操作系统的步骤如下:
- 启动虚拟机,点击“启动”按钮。
- 虚拟机会启动,并从你加载的ISO镜像文件中引导。按照屏幕上的提示进行操作,安装操作系统。安装过程与在物理计算机上安装操作系统类似。
- 安装完成后,虚拟机会自动重启,并从虚拟硬盘中引导。你应该会看到操作系统的登录界面。
五、启动虚拟机
安装完操作系统后,虚拟机就可以正常启动了。启动虚拟机的步骤如下:
- 在VirtualBox的用户界面中,选择你要启动的虚拟机。
- 点击“启动”按钮,虚拟机会启动,并从虚拟硬盘中引导。
- 你应该会看到操作系统的登录界面。输入你的用户名和密码,即可登录操作系统。
一、安装VirtualBox
安装VirtualBox是启动虚拟机的基础步骤。VirtualBox是一款开源的虚拟化软件,可以在多个操作系统上运行。以下是详细的安装步骤:
- 下载VirtualBox:访问VirtualBox的官方网站(https://www.virtualbox.org/),选择适用于你操作系统的安装包。VirtualBox支持Windows、macOS、Linux等多个操作系统。
- 运行安装包:下载完成后,双击运行安装包。根据屏幕上的提示进行安装。通常情况下,只需要点击“下一步”按钮,直到安装完成即可。在安装过程中,你可以选择安装位置和附加组件,如VirtualBox Extension Pack。
- 启动VirtualBox:安装完成后,启动VirtualBox软件。你应该会看到一个用户界面,允许你创建和管理虚拟机。
专业建议:安装VirtualBox时,建议同时下载和安装VirtualBox Extension Pack,这个附加组件可以提供额外的功能,如USB 2.0/3.0支持、远程桌面协议(RDP)、PXE引导等。
二、创建虚拟机
创建虚拟机是启动虚拟机的第二步。以下是详细的创建步骤:
- 点击“新建”按钮:在VirtualBox的用户界面中,点击“新建”按钮。
- 输入虚拟机名称:在弹出的窗口中,输入虚拟机的名称,并选择虚拟机的类型和版本。例如,如果你要安装Windows 10操作系统,可以输入“Windows 10”,并选择“Microsoft Windows”和“Windows 10(64-bit)”。
- 分配内存:分配给虚拟机的内存大小。建议至少分配2GB以上的内存,以确保虚拟机运行流畅。
- 创建虚拟硬盘:选择“创建虚拟硬盘”选项,并按照屏幕上的提示进行配置。建议至少分配20GB的硬盘空间。你可以选择不同的硬盘格式,如VDI(VirtualBox Disk Image)、VHD(Virtual Hard Disk)、VMDK(Virtual Machine Disk)等。
专业建议:在创建虚拟硬盘时,可以选择动态分配硬盘空间,这样可以节省物理硬盘的空间。当虚拟机需要更多存储空间时,虚拟硬盘会自动扩展。
三、配置虚拟机设置
配置虚拟机设置是确保虚拟机正常运行的重要步骤。以下是详细的配置步骤:
- 选择虚拟机:在VirtualBox的用户界面中,选择刚刚创建的虚拟机,并点击“设置”按钮。
- 系统设置:在“系统”选项卡中,可以调整虚拟机的启动顺序、处理器数量等参数。建议至少分配两个处理器核心,以提高虚拟机的性能。
- 显示设置:在“显示”选项卡中,可以调整虚拟机的显存大小。建议分配至少128MB的显存,以确保虚拟机的图形性能。
- 存储设置:在“存储”选项卡中,可以添加虚拟光驱,并加载操作系统的ISO镜像文件。点击“空”设备,并选择“选择一个光盘文件”,然后选择你的ISO镜像文件。
- 网络设置:在“网络”选项卡中,可以配置虚拟机的网络连接模式,如NAT(网络地址转换)、桥接网络、仅主机网络等。根据你的需求选择合适的网络连接模式。
专业建议:在网络设置中,NAT模式适合大多数情况,因为它可以自动配置网络连接。而桥接网络模式适合需要与物理网络设备进行通信的情况,如需要固定IP地址的服务器。
四、安装操作系统
安装操作系统是启动虚拟机的关键步骤。以下是详细的安装步骤:
- 启动虚拟机:在VirtualBox的用户界面中,选择你创建的虚拟机,并点击“启动”按钮。虚拟机会启动,并从你加载的ISO镜像文件中引导。
- 安装操作系统:按照屏幕上的提示进行操作,安装操作系统。安装过程与在物理计算机上安装操作系统类似。通常,需要选择安装语言、时区、硬盘分区等设置。
- 完成安装:安装完成后,虚拟机会自动重启,并从虚拟硬盘中引导。你应该会看到操作系统的登录界面。
专业建议:在安装操作系统时,建议选择合适的硬盘分区和文件系统格式。例如,在安装Linux操作系统时,可以选择Ext4文件系统,以提高性能和稳定性。
五、启动虚拟机
安装完操作系统后,虚拟机就可以正常启动了。以下是详细的启动步骤:
- 选择虚拟机:在VirtualBox的用户界面中,选择你要启动的虚拟机。
- 点击“启动”按钮:点击“启动”按钮,虚拟机会启动,并从虚拟硬盘中引导。你应该会看到操作系统的登录界面。
- 登录操作系统:输入你的用户名和密码,即可登录操作系统。
专业建议:在启动虚拟机后,可以安装VirtualBox Guest Additions,这是一组驱动程序和应用程序,可以提高虚拟机的性能和用户体验。安装VirtualBox Guest Additions后,可以实现屏幕分辨率自动调整、剪贴板共享、文件共享等功能。
六、优化虚拟机性能
为了确保虚拟机的性能和稳定性,可以进行一些优化设置。以下是详细的优化步骤:
- 调整内存和处理器:在VirtualBox的“设置”选项卡中,可以根据实际需求调整虚拟机的内存和处理器数量。建议分配适当的资源,以确保虚拟机的性能。
- 启用硬件虚拟化:在VirtualBox的“系统”选项卡中,可以启用硬件虚拟化(VT-x/AMD-V),以提高虚拟机的性能。
- 优化存储性能:在VirtualBox的“存储”选项卡中,可以启用SSD(固态硬盘)支持和I/O缓存,以提高虚拟机的存储性能。
专业建议:在优化虚拟机性能时,可以使用PingCode和Worktile等项目管理系统,来管理虚拟机的配置和维护任务。PingCode是一个研发项目管理系统,可以帮助团队高效协作和管理项目。Worktile是一款通用项目协作软件,可以帮助团队管理任务和提高工作效率。
七、虚拟机的备份和恢复
为了确保虚拟机的数据安全,可以定期备份虚拟机。以下是详细的备份和恢复步骤:
- 创建虚拟机快照:在VirtualBox的用户界面中,选择你要备份的虚拟机,并点击“快照”按钮。输入快照名称和描述,然后点击“创建”按钮。快照可以保存虚拟机的当前状态,方便日后恢复。
- 导出虚拟机:在VirtualBox的用户界面中,选择你要备份的虚拟机,并点击“文件”菜单,选择“导出虚拟机”。选择导出位置和格式,然后点击“导出”按钮。导出的虚拟机可以保存到外部存储设备,以便日后恢复。
- 恢复虚拟机:在需要恢复虚拟机时,可以选择“文件”菜单,选择“导入虚拟机”。选择导出的虚拟机文件,然后点击“导入”按钮。导入完成后,虚拟机会恢复到备份时的状态。
专业建议:在备份虚拟机时,可以使用Worktile等项目管理系统,来管理备份任务和计划。Worktile可以帮助团队制定备份计划和跟踪备份进度,以确保虚拟机的数据安全。
八、虚拟机的网络配置
虚拟机的网络配置是确保虚拟机能够正常联网的重要步骤。以下是详细的网络配置步骤:
- 选择网络连接模式:在VirtualBox的用户界面中,选择你要配置的虚拟机,并点击“设置”按钮。在“网络”选项卡中,可以选择虚拟机的网络连接模式,如NAT、桥接网络、仅主机网络等。
- 配置网络适配器:在“网络”选项卡中,可以添加和配置网络适配器。根据实际需求,选择适当的网络适配器和连接模式。可以配置多个网络适配器,以实现不同的网络连接需求。
- 测试网络连接:配置完成后,启动虚拟机,并测试网络连接。可以使用ping命令测试网络连通性,确保虚拟机能够正常联网。
专业建议:在配置虚拟机的网络连接时,可以使用PingCode等项目管理系统,来管理网络配置任务和计划。PingCode可以帮助团队制定网络配置计划和跟踪配置进度,以确保虚拟机的网络连接正常。
九、虚拟机的安全设置
为了确保虚拟机的安全性,可以进行一些安全设置。以下是详细的安全设置步骤:
- 启用防火墙:在虚拟机的操作系统中,启用防火墙,并配置适当的防火墙规则。可以限制不必要的网络连接,以提高虚拟机的安全性。
- 安装杀毒软件:在虚拟机的操作系统中,安装和更新杀毒软件。定期进行病毒扫描和系统检查,以确保虚拟机的安全性。
- 配置用户权限:在虚拟机的操作系统中,配置用户权限。可以创建不同的用户账户,并分配适当的权限,以确保系统的安全性。
专业建议:在配置虚拟机的安全设置时,可以使用Worktile等项目管理系统,来管理安全设置任务和计划。Worktile可以帮助团队制定安全设置计划和跟踪设置进度,以确保虚拟机的安全性。
十、虚拟机的性能监控
为了确保虚拟机的性能,可以进行性能监控。以下是详细的性能监控步骤:
- 安装性能监控工具:在虚拟机的操作系统中,安装性能监控工具,如top、htop、Task Manager等。可以实时监控虚拟机的CPU、内存、磁盘等资源使用情况。
- 设置性能警报:在性能监控工具中,设置性能警报。当资源使用超出设定阈值时,性能监控工具会发出警报,提醒你进行调整。
- 分析性能数据:定期分析性能监控工具收集的数据,找出潜在的性能瓶颈,并进行优化调整。可以根据实际需求,调整虚拟机的资源配置,以提高性能。
专业建议:在进行虚拟机的性能监控时,可以使用PingCode等项目管理系统,来管理性能监控任务和计划。PingCode可以帮助团队制定性能监控计划和跟踪监控进度,以确保虚拟机的性能。
十一、虚拟机的资源管理
为了确保虚拟机的资源使用合理,可以进行资源管理。以下是详细的资源管理步骤:
- 分配适当的资源:在VirtualBox的“设置”选项卡中,根据实际需求分配虚拟机的CPU、内存、磁盘等资源。确保虚拟机的资源使用合理,以提高性能。
- 监控资源使用:在虚拟机的操作系统中,使用性能监控工具实时监控资源使用情况。找出资源使用不合理的地方,并进行调整。
- 优化资源配置:根据性能监控工具收集的数据,优化虚拟机的资源配置。可以调整CPU、内存、磁盘等资源的分配,以提高性能。
专业建议:在进行虚拟机的资源管理时,可以使用Worktile等项目管理系统,来管理资源管理任务和计划。Worktile可以帮助团队制定资源管理计划和跟踪管理进度,以确保虚拟机的资源使用合理。
十二、虚拟机的故障排除
在使用虚拟机的过程中,可能会遇到各种故障。以下是详细的故障排除步骤:
- 检查日志文件:在VirtualBox的用户界面中,选择故障虚拟机,并点击“日志”按钮。查看日志文件,找出故障原因。
- 重启虚拟机:尝试重启虚拟机,有时重启可以解决一些临时故障。确保虚拟机的配置正确,并检查操作系统的启动日志。
- 恢复快照:如果虚拟机出现严重故障,可以尝试恢复之前创建的快照。选择“快照”选项卡,选择要恢复的快照,然后点击“恢复”按钮。
专业建议:在进行虚拟机的故障排除时,可以使用PingCode等项目管理系统,来管理故障排除任务和计划。PingCode可以帮助团队制定故障排除计划和跟踪排除进度,以确保虚拟机的正常运行。
十三、虚拟机的迁移
在某些情况下,可能需要将虚拟机迁移到另一台计算机。以下是详细的虚拟机迁移步骤:
- 导出虚拟机:在VirtualBox的用户界面中,选择要迁移的虚拟机,并点击“文件”菜单,选择“导出虚拟机”。选择导出位置和格式,然后点击“导出”按钮。
- 复制虚拟机文件:将导出的虚拟机文件复制到目标计算机。可以使用外部存储设备或网络传输工具进行复制。
- 导入虚拟机:在目标计算机上,启动VirtualBox软件,并点击“文件”菜单,选择“导入虚拟机”。选择导出的虚拟机文件,然后点击“导入”按钮。导入完成后,虚拟机会恢复到导出时的状态。
专业建议:在进行虚拟机的迁移时,可以使用Worktile等项目管理系统,来管理迁移任务和计划。Worktile可以帮助团队制定迁移计划和跟踪迁移进
相关问答FAQs:
1. 如何在vbox虚拟机中启动操作系统?
- 首先,打开VirtualBox虚拟机软件,选择你要启动的虚拟机。
- 其次,点击“启动”按钮或者使用快捷键“Ctrl + S”来启动虚拟机。
- 接下来,等待虚拟机加载操作系统,你将会看到启动界面和操作系统的登录界面。
- 最后,输入你的用户名和密码来登录操作系统,完成启动。
2. 我的vbox虚拟机启动失败了,该怎么办?
- 首先,检查你的虚拟机的配置是否正确,确保你选择了正确的操作系统和硬件配置。
- 其次,检查你的电脑是否满足虚拟机的系统要求,例如处理器、内存和硬盘空间等。
- 然后,尝试重新启动虚拟机,有时候仅仅是一次启动失败而已。
- 如果问题仍然存在,你可以尝试重新安装VirtualBox软件,或者更新到最新版本。
- 如果问题持续存在,你可以在VirtualBox的官方论坛或者社区寻求帮助,或者联系VirtualBox的技术支持团队。
3. 我的vbox虚拟机启动后黑屏了,怎么解决?
- 首先,尝试按下“Ctrl + Alt + Delete”组合键,看是否能够进入虚拟机的任务管理器或者重启虚拟机。
- 其次,检查你的虚拟机的显示设置,确保分辨率和显示器配置正确。
- 然后,尝试在VirtualBox的菜单栏中选择“设备”-“安装增强功能”,然后按照提示进行操作。
- 如果问题仍然存在,你可以尝试重新安装操作系统,或者尝试安装其他操作系统版本。
- 如果问题持续存在,你可以在VirtualBox的官方论坛或者社区寻求帮助,或者联系VirtualBox的技术支持团队。
文章包含AI辅助创作,作者:Edit2,如若转载,请注明出处:https://docs.pingcode.com/baike/3396568